Transaction aed2723cb457f81c7e052b083ee302ac2140a8d74ef69021ee536a1c820ba67f

30 Input
1 Outputs
  • aed2723cb457f81c7e052b083ee302ac2140a8d74ef69021ee536a1c820ba67f:0
  • value  7748579
    address  3QkXtcSWJA9w77eCujnMBKDWFe7F7zwxTg